Thompsons Arms is highly regarded by guests for its outstanding location, exceptional service, and comfortable accommodations. Perfectly situated next to Sandburn Hall, it is an ideal choice for those attending events or weddings, and its proximity to York, Castle Howard, and Monks Cross makes it convenient for tourists. The hotel nestles in a serene rural village, offering tranquility while remaining accessible to popular attractions and family visits.
Guests frequently applaud the breakfast at Thompsons Arms, describing it as delicious, skillfully prepared, and excellent in value. The freshly cooked full English breakfast is especially popular, providing a satisfying start to the day.
The rooms receive high praise for their spaciousness, cleanliness, and cozy atmosphere. Equipped to meet guest needs with thoughtful furnishings, the accommodations are complemented by exceptionally comfortable beds, ensuring a restful night's sleep. The presence of friendly doggies adds to the welcoming environment.
Cleanliness is a standout feature, with the hotel maintaining a spotless and tidy atmosphere, extending from rooms to communal areas. Guests appreciate the attentiveness to detail, from well-equipped amenities to invigorating ensuite showers.
The exemplary staff, including Stuart and Lilli, are noted for their friendliness and dedication to guest satisfaction. Always willing to go above and beyond, the hosts are fundamental in creating a warm and hospitable environment. Stuart’s taxi service adds further convenience to the exceptional experience offered at Thompsons Arms.
Overall, Thompsons Arms excels in providing a welcoming, comfortable, and delightful stay, with its location, breakfast, cleanliness, and staff service being particular highlights.
Burythorpe House, set in the heart of picturesque countryside, is a serene retreat that captivates visitors with its beautiful surroundings and charming atmosphere. Its superb location offers stunning views and tranquil ambiance, making it an ideal escape from day-to-day life. The proximity to attractions such as York, Malton, Goathland, and Whitby, coupled with convenient parking, enhances its appeal as a getaway destination.
Guests frequently commend the tastefully decorated interiors and cozy character of the hotel, which harmoniously blends with the lush gardens and rural charm. The standout feature of Burythorpe House is undoubtedly its staff; their friendliness, attentiveness, and professionalism ensure a warm welcome and memorable stay. This exceptional service extends to both the breakfast and dinner experiences, where diners enjoy high-quality, deliciously cooked meals made from locally sourced ingredients. While the dinner menu offers limited variety, the overall dining experience is enthusiastically praised for its amazing cuisine and inviting atmosphere.
The rooms at Burythorpe House are equally impressive, with guests lauding the spacious, clean, and well-furnished accommodations. The large, comfortable beds and elegant decor provide a restful and luxurious experience, complemented by breathtaking views of the surrounding gardens and fields. Though some reviews mention varied preferences in mattress firmness and occasional room temperature issues, the overarching sentiment remains positive.
Cleanliness is a hallmark of Burythorpe House, with spotless rooms and immaculate bathrooms contributing to an inviting environment. Minor issues, such as a stained duvet cover, pale in comparison to the overall high standards of hygiene maintained throughout the property.
Overall, Burythorpe House offers a winning combination of tranquil location, comfortable amenities, delectable dining, and exceptional staff service. Its idyllic setting and dedication to guest satisfaction create a delightful stay, encouraging visitors to return to this charming country house.
